Once the yeast is added to the brew, tiny microorganisms consume the fermentable sugars and, in turn, produce alcohol and carbon dioxide (CO2) giving beer its alcohol content and characteristic carbonation. The residual sugars, those not consumed by the yeast, contribute to the beer's flavor profile, sweetness, and mouthfeel.

The impact of beer gravity on sugar content. Beer gravity, a measure of the concentration of sugars in the wort, directly impacts the final amount of sugar in beer. High-gravity beers often contain more sugar, producing higher sugar levels post-fermentation. On the other hand, low-gravity beers typically have less sugar and lower alcohol content.

The other sucrose-based sugars: Belgian candi sugar, invert sugar syrups, honey and maple syrup, will add some degree of flavor accent to the beer. The next big question is, "How much to use?" The most commonly quoted answer to this question is 3/4 cup (~4 oz./113 g by weight) of corn sugar for a 5 gallon (19 L) batch.

Summary: Beer gravity reflects the amount of sugar in beer. As the yeast ferments sugar, beer's gravity decreases, and alcohol content increases. Yeast strains used in ales have a higher alcohol tolerance. Thus, their remaining sugar content tends to be lower. Sugar content in beer. Sugars are carbs. Sugar is the most basic unit of carbs.

For corn sugar, boil 3/4 cup. For white sugar, boil 2/3 cup. For dry malt, boil 1/4 cup. Use a priming sugar calculator, if you want more precise guidance on the right amount of sugar to add. You can also use the calculator if you want to increase carbonation in your beer via bottle conditioning.
